If you were planning a public land duck trip where would you go & why? Just a general question asked out of curiosity. Don't even have to give a specific place just a general region if you want.

Been there and limited out most mornings, of course you can only shoot 3, and only carry 15 shells. I go with locals though. You got zero chance doing it on your own the first time, in fact in can be very dangerous. YouTube bayou meto boat races.

I would go to NODAK lots of open permit private land, and you can just drive around until you find birds and then knock on the farmers door. It's mostly dry field hunting so no boat necessary

Nodak is the Mecca for public land hunting and private land open to sportsman (PLOTS) lots of BLM land too, but it's a loooong drive.

I've done really well in TX on the WMAs and NWRs on the coast. If your looking for strictly Mallards it's not the place, but for everything else, widgeon, pintails, teal and grey ducks, it's hard to beat.

Flooded timber in Arkansas would be my answer. There are several things that you need to know. It will take several days and lots of scouting to find ducks. Someone else will have also found the ducks, so you will have to beat that group to the hole. You may set up to someone that can really call ducks and you may listen to them shoot all morning. Worse would be setting up next to someone that shoots at your swing ducks all morning.

On second thought there must be a better place to go.

I've been a lot of places duck hunting. All on public land. Central Kansas is the closest that I consider to be very good. The dakotas are a long azz drive but better hunting. Any further south than Kansas and you rely too much on the weather. Central flyway is night and day easier hunting than the mississippi flyway.
